3. Mission
The mission of Brother-to-Brother is to
enhance all males in the areas of Cultural
Enrichment, Academic Excellence, and
Community Awareness.

4. Vision
Brother-to-Brother is a Program that focuses on
Responsibility, Accountability, and Respect for
Others. Brother-to-Brother realizes the importance
of a strong positive male presence in the community;
therefore it is aimed toward raising the bar of
excellence for males at Historical Black Colleges and
Universities as well as their host communities.
Brother-to-Brother will provide services, which will
fulfill its mission through programming that will
include Tutoring, Mentoring, Weekly Informational
Sessions/Workshops.
